Materials and Construction
304 grade stainless steel is a versatile and widely used material in the manufacturing of tubular filters. It is an austenitic stainless steel that offers excellent corrosion resistance, making it suitable for use in various environments. The perforated mesh is created by punching small holes in the stainless steel tube, which allows for the passage of fluids while trapping contaminants.
The construction of these filters typically involves a cylindrical tube made of 304 grade stainless steel, with a perforated mesh lining the inner walls. The mesh can be designed with different hole sizes and patterns, depending on the specific filtration requirements. The tubes can be connected in various configurations, such as inline or basket-style, to suit the needs of the application.
Benefits of 304 Grade Stainless Steel Perforated Mesh Tubular Filters
1. Corrosion Resistance: The 304 grade stainless steel material provides excellent resistance to corrosion, making these filters suitable for use in harsh environments and with various types of fluids.
2. High Strength: The stainless steel construction ensures that the filters are strong and durable, capable of withstanding high pressures and temperatures.
3. Customizable Design: The perforated mesh can be designed with different hole sizes and patterns, allowing for a wide range of filtration capabilities.
4. Easy Maintenance: The tubular design allows for easy cleaning and maintenance, ensuring that the filters remain efficient and effective over time.
5. Cost-Effective: The use of 304 grade stainless steel makes these filters a cost-effective option for many industries, as they offer a balance of performance and durability.
Applications
304 grade stainless steel perforated mesh tubular filters are used in a variety of industries, including:
1. Chemical Processing: These filters are used to remove contaminants from various chemicals and ensure the purity of the end product.
2. Food and Beverage Industry: The corrosion resistance and hygienic properties of 304 grade stainless steel make these filters ideal for use in the food and beverage industry, where cleanliness and safety are paramount.
3. Pharmaceutical Industry: The high standards of cleanliness and purity required in the pharmaceutical industry make 304 grade stainless steel perforated mesh tubular filters a popular choice for filtration processes.
4. Water Treatment: These filters can be used in water treatment plants to remove impurities and ensure the quality of the water supply.
5. Oil and Gas Industry: The robust construction and corrosion resistance of these filters make them suitable for use in the oil and gas industry, where they can be used to filter out contaminants from drilling fluids and other processes.
